Pros

Ability to work remote. Never boring.

Cons

Lack of communication from the top. Students would get information before the staff would or there would be limited time to learn information that was released to students. Total communication break down. Those above managers did not take into consideration employees at the student services level. They often did not provide us with the information to do our jobs. Constant change in upper management also led to a semi chaotic environment.
